Lewistown is a region in central Montana, characterized by its diverse landscapes and extensive outdoor recreation opportunities. Encircled by five island mountain ranges, the area presents a mix of mountain vistas, prairies, and farmland, with natural features such as Big Spring Creek and the Lewistown Trail System. These varied terrains provide a setting for several sports like hiking, mountain biking, touring cycling, jogging, and more.

Lewistown, Montana, offers a variety of outdoor activities including hiking, mountain biking, touring cycling, jogging, and road cycling. The region features diverse landscapes such as mountain ranges, prairies, and farmland, with an extensive trail system.
Lewistown offers various hiking opportunities, including trails along Big Spring Creek and within the Lewistown Trail System. More intense hikes can be found in the surrounding island mountain ranges, such as the Collar Peak Trail and the Crystal Cascades Trail. Yes, Lewistown has easy hiking options suitable for various skill levels. The Lewistown Trail System, with its 24 miles (38.6 km) of multi-purpose paths, includes sections suitable for leisurely walks. The two-mile (3.2 km) loop trail around the Frog Ponds also provides an accessible option. For more details, see the Easy hikes around Lewistown guide.
Lewistown offers mountain biking opportunities on its multi-purpose trail system, which includes paths developed on former railroad beds. The Glengarry Trail, an 8-mile (12.9 km) railroad-grade trail, provides scenic rides through the countryside. Information on specific routes can be found in the MTB Trails around Lewistown guide.

Yes, the Lewistown Trail System offers 24 miles (38.6 km) of multi-purpose trails suitable for walking, running, and biking, which are accessible for families. The two-mile (3.2 km) loop trail around the Frog Ponds is also a serene spot for trail users. Brewery Flats Recreation Area is popular for wildlife viewing.
Key natural features include Big Spring Creek, which meanders through town with trails alongside it. The Brewery Flats Recreation Area is a reclaimed site popular for wildlife viewing. The Frog Ponds offer a serene spot for fishing and birdwatching, and the surrounding five island mountain ranges provide scenic backdrops.
The Lewistown Trail System is a network of 24 miles (38.6 km) of multi-purpose trails. These trails connect schools, parks, ponds, landmarks, and the downtown area. Much of the system was developed on former Burlington Northern Santa Fe (BNSF) Railroad beds, featuring crushed gravel or asphalt paths.
